Autonomous vehicles, also known as self-driving cars, are revolutionizing the transportation industry. These vehicles use a combination of sensors, software, and artificial intelligence to navigate without human input. The potential benefits of autonomous vehicles are vast, including improved safety, increased efficiency, and reduced traffic congestion.
Key Features of Autonomous Vehicles
- Sensors: Autonomous vehicles are equipped with a variety of sensors, such as radar, LiDAR, and cameras, to detect and interpret the surrounding environment.
- Software: Advanced algorithms process data from sensors to make decisions about how to navigate the vehicle.
- Artificial Intelligence: AI enables vehicles to learn from their experiences and improve their performance over time.
Benefits of Autonomous Vehicles
- Safety: Autonomous vehicles are expected to reduce the number of accidents caused by human error.
- Efficiency: These vehicles can optimize routes and reduce traffic congestion.
- Accessibility: Autonomous vehicles can provide transportation to people who are unable to drive, such as the elderly or disabled.
Challenges of Autonomous Vehicles
- Regulation: Governments around the world are still working on regulations for autonomous vehicles.
- Public Trust: Some people are hesitant to ride in autonomous vehicles due to concerns about safety and reliability.
- Infrastructure: Autonomous vehicles will require new infrastructure, such as dedicated lanes and charging stations.
